Where is the Meinerde family from?

You can see how Meinerde families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Meinerde family name was found in the USA in 1880. In 1880 there were 2 Meinerde families living in Kansas. This was 100% of all the recorded Meinerde's in USA. Kansas had the highest population of Meinerde families in 1880.
